Techfile: 8 Signs You Are Under Spiritual Attack - religion
Many people are facing spiritual struggles as
they attempt to advance in the things of God.
One of the primary tricks of the enemy is to get
a person deceived and not realizing the depth of
what is taking place in their lives.
Oftentimes people assume that the struggle
they are facing is just a natural battle yet just
beneath the surface there is something far more
complex taking place. They are under a spiritual
attack!
What is a spiritual attack? A spiritual attack is a
series of events coordinated by the demonic
realm in order to abort promises, shipwreck
faith, oppress a believer and stall out destiny.
Paul reminds us: "lest Satan should take
advantage of us. For we are not ignorant of his
devices" (2 Cor. 2:11)
The Bible tells us that the devil has various plots
and schemes he uses against human beings.
Many people wrongly assume that Satan is
stupid, yet he has been studying the thoughts,
actions and behavior of humanity since the
beginning of time. He knows how to tempt
people.
His minions are masters at pushing the right
buttons at the right time! We must not be
ignorant to the strategies of the enemy. We can
not live our lives with our spiritual eyes shut.
We must walk in the spirit and be aware of
what is taking place around us.
How can you identify a spiritual attack? Here
are eight symptoms of an attack:
1. Lack of spiritual passion. The enemy comes to
steal your tenacity for the things of God.
Suddenly your prayer life seems stalled. Your
commitment is tested and you can"t seem to
push though. You feel as though you are just
going through the motions.
2. Extreme frustration. During a spiritual attack
the enemy uses a variety of circumstances to
oppress the mind and bring great frustration. A
person who is under siege finds themselves on
edge and anxious.
3. Confusion about purpose. During a spiritual
attack there is often great confusion about
spiritual direction. This is one of the chief goals
of an attack, to get a believer out of destiny.
That wrong move begins by bringing confusion.
4. Lack of peace. The enemy bombards the
mind with various thoughts and ongoing
temptation in order to rob peace. The mind
becomes irritated and exhausted. The enemy
does all that he can to bring mental fatigue.
5. Unusually sluggish and tired. A lack of energy
and vitality are often the result of an extended
attack. Certainly these issues can occur with
natural problems, lack of sleep or health battles.
In this case though, the root cause is the effect
of prolonged spiritual battles.
6. Strong urge to quit assignment. Every
believer is born with unique purpose. As God
created a purpose for each believer, He also
gave unique gifts and grace to fulfill that plan.
When a person is living in the high calling, they
will prosper in various areas: They will receive
financial blessing by excelling in the area that
God has called them to. They will feel satisfied
and fulfilled living out their destiny.

Simply put, the enemy hates when a believer is
boldly walking out their purpose and plan. He
does all that he can to MOVE the Christian
away from their destiny. During an attack he
will overwhelm them with thoughts and desires
to give up and abandon their post! This is one of
his greatest purposes behind spiritual attacks.
7. Drawn back towards old bondages. In a long
spiritual battle a person is often pulled back
towards negative cycles that they broke free
from. The enemy wants to enslave them once
again in the same old bondages. If he can
discourage them bad enough to give into sin
that they were free from then he can loose
shame and condemnation upon them causing
them to spiral down into deeper defeat.
8. Questioning direction and call that was once
so clear. As the enemy attacks the life of a
believer he begins to give them reasons to give
up on the very thing that God called them to.
This is one of his master tools. He releases
confusion, shame, intimidation and a variety of
vile schemes to create a cloud of uncertainty.
Again, his ultimate goal is to get a believer off
the pathway of destiny, A person who is under
attack may find themselves deeply questioning
the road that they are traveling. Usually, they
begin to reexamine decisions that were once
crystal clear. Oftentimes a person in the midst
of an attack will question prophetic words,
spiritual breakthroughs and significant
experiences that they had. This is a step
towards moving backwards in the Spirit.
